1. Tether's issues with banks (Main topic) Tether,the cryptocurrency company behind the USDT stablecoin,has been facing issues with banks. Specifically,Tether's banking partner,the Bahamas-based Deltec Bank,has reportedly stopped holding the company's reserves. This comes after several other banks cut ties with Tether in recent years. Due to the lack of transparency around Tether's reserves,there are concerns that the company may not be fully backed by US dollars as it claims. 2.
